Course Details
• Introduction to BIM (Building Information Modeling): Overview of BIM, its benefits, and applications in the Architecture, Engineering, and Construction (AEC) industry.
• BIM Standards and Protocols: Discussion of industry standards such as BIM Level 2, BS 1192, and PAS 1192, focusing on best practices and guidelines for BIM implementation.
• BIM Tools and Software: Examination of popular BIM software like Autodesk Revit, Graphisoft ArchiCAD, and Bentley MicroStation, including their features, capabilities, and differences.
• Model Creation and Management: Hands-on training in creating, managing, and coordinating BIM models, addressing model geometry, data, and property management.
• Collaboration and Coordination in BIM: Exploration of collaboration workflows, clash detection, and issue resolution, emphasizing the importance of teamwork and communication in BIM projects.
• BIM for Construction and Facility Management: Introduction to 4D (scheduling) and 5D (cost estimation) BIM, and their role in construction planning and facility management.
• BIM Data Analytics and Visualization: Overview of BIM data analysis, visualization techniques, and data-driven decision-making, touching on topics like parametric modeling and generative design.
• BIM Strategy and Implementation: Guidance on developing and executing a successful BIM strategy, including change management, skills assessment, and continuous improvement.
